What is LLC Formation?
An LLC (Limited Liability Company) is a business structure that combines the liability protection of corporations with the tax flexibility of partnerships. In California, forming an LLC requires filing Articles of Organization with the Secretary of State and obtaining an EIN from the IRS. The process protects your personal assets from business debts and lawsuits while allowing you to choose how your business is taxed. Los Angeles County LLCs must also comply with local regulations and obtain necessary business licenses. Frequently Asked Questions
Q: How long does LLC formation take in Los Angeles County?
A: California LLC formation typically takes 15-30 days after filing Articles of Organization. The Secretary of State processes most filings within two to three weeks. Additional time may be needed for EIN acquisition and local business licensing in Compton. Expedited processing options are available for faster approval, though they involve additional fees.

Q: What documents do I need for Compton LLC formation?
A: Essential documents include Articles of Organization, an Operating Agreement, and federal EIN application. You'll need identification for all members and owners, your business address, and registered agent information. Compton businesses may require additional local permits and licenses depending on industry. Prepare financial and ownership documentation before starting the process.

Q: How do I get started forming my LLC in Compton?
A: Begin by choosing your LLC name and verifying availability through the California Secretary of State. Decide on membership structure and prepare your Operating Agreement.
